Recorded and live video disclosure via unauthenticated interfaces
Published Jul 25, 2025 · Updated Jul 25, 2025
Missing authentication in IROAD Dashcam FX2 HTTP and RTSP interfaces allows remote attackers to read stored files and view live footage. The HTTP service returns recordings from /mnt/extsd/event/ without an access check, while RTSP port 8554 serves live video without authenticating the requester. Network reachability to the dashcam is sufficient; no device registration, credentials, or user interaction is required, and the reported consequence is exposure of recorded and live video.
